Writeup from MB 103:
Northwest Africa 8475 (NWA 8475) (Northwest Africa) Purchased: 2013 Feb Classification: HED achondrite (Eucrite, cumulate) History: Purchased in 2013 in Tucson. Physical characteristics: A single stone without fusion crust. Cut surface reveals a gray interior. Petrography: (J. Gattacceca, CEREGE) Protogranular crystalline rock dominated by pyroxene and plagioclase with typical grain size 1 to 1.5 mm. Accessory silica (often containing kamacite inclusions up to 5 μm), troilite (up to 250 μm), chromite, kamacite. Geochemistry: Pigeonite Fs47.8±1.6Wo8.3±2.1, FeO/MnO= 32.1±1.0 (N=5). Augite Fs29.5±0.8Wo34.0±1.2, FeO/MnO= 28.8±1.8 (n=5). Plagioclase An90.6±0.2Ab 9.1±0.2Or 0.3±0.0 (N=6). Magnetic susceptibility log χ = 2.66 (χ in 10-9 m3/kg). Classification: Achondrite (cumulate eucrite). Moderate weathering. Specimens: 7 g in CEREGE, main mass with Labenne | ||||||||||||||||||||||||||||
